The
Denton FFA Chapter formed the Denton Junior FFA
for the purpose of enhancing and encouraging the
education of younger students who are interested in the
agricultural industry.
Activities in this
organization are to be limited to
exhibiting livestock
and poultry only.
Membership in the Denton Junior
FFA
organization is available to students enrolled in Denton
Independent School District elementary and middle
schools. Students must be at least in the third
grade and eight years old.
Participation in
Junior FFA may continue until the member becomes
eligible to enroll in the Agricultural Science and
Technology programs in DISD Schools. At that time
they will become a regular member of the Denton FFA
Chapter.
FFA Junior members
must be affiliated with a Denton FFA Chapter and attend
DISD schools. Out of district students who wish to participate in the
Denton Junior FFA program must receive DISD approval certified in
writing.
Jr FFA members are
encouraged to attend the local FFA Chapter meetings.
Local Chapter Officers will contact the Jr FFA members
and make them aware of meetings.
State dues of Junior
FFA members are $5.00 per member. |
